A Puppy's First Steps

A puppy crate can be a fantastic refuge for your new furry family member. Choosing the right crate is essential, as it will provide a comfy and protected space for your pup to relax, sleep, and feel safe .

When picking a crate, take into account the size of your puppy. It should be spacious enough to sit up, lay down, and wiggle around. Avoid a crate that is too narrow, as it may hinder their movement and comfort.

Don't forget that your puppy will grow, so opting for an expandable crate is a good option. A well-constructed and reliable crate made of high-quality materials is also recommended. Make sure it has a secure latch to prevent your puppy from escaping.

Picking Your Perfect Puppy Crate

Bringing a new puppy onto your property is an exciting time! They'll be brimming with with cuteness. One of the most crucial things you can do for your new furry friend is set up a safe and comfortable space, and that's where crate training comes in.

The foundation to successful crate training is finding the just right crate. One that's overly spacious can allow your puppy to eliminate unwanted odors. On the flip side, a crate that's too small, your pup will be uncomfortable.

Think about the size of your fully grown dog breed. You want to make sure a crate that allows them to stand up and turn around comfortably but not so large that they have room to create a mess.

Remember, it's important that the crate a haven for your puppy.

The key is striking the right balance between space and comfort.
